How much do Mediation lawyers cost in Ingham, QLD?
Mediation lawyers in Ingham, QLD generally charge between $300 and $550 per hour, with rates varying based on the lawyer's experience, location and firm size. The total cost depends significantly on how much time your matter requires. Straightforward mediation sessions for simple disputes typically need fewer hours and fall at the lower end of costs. More complex family property disputes or workplace conflicts requiring extensive preparation and multiple sessions sit in the mid-range. Matters escalating to formal legal proceedings or requiring court appearances demand considerably more preparation time and result in higher total fees. Actual fees vary depending on the lawyer and the circumstances of the matter.

What are the most common Mediation matters in Ingham, QLD?
Throughout Ingham, QLD, mediators frequently handle workplace disputes involving unfair dismissal claims, discrimination issues, and employment contract disagreements. Family-related mediation sessions commonly address parenting arrangements after separation, property settlements, and child support modifications. Commercial mediators in the region also assist with business partnership disputes, contract breaches, and neighbourhood conflicts over property boundaries or noise complaints.
